Senior Organization and Talent Development Consultant
OCLC is a technology company that connects libraries and makes knowledge accessible worldwide. The Senior Organization and Talent Development Consultant serves as a strategic partner to OCLC leaders, advancing enterprise talent and organizational effectiveness priorities through consultative approaches and evidence-based practices.

Responsibilities
Partner closely with HR leaders and senior leaders to assess organizational and talent needs and deliver applied solutions aligned with business priorities
Build trusted advisory relationships with leaders at all levels, providing guidance on team dynamics, talent strategies, structures, and leadership capability
Lead the design and delivery of organization development initiatives, including organization design, change management, manager and team effectiveness, and cultural alignment
Apply structured change management methodologies to drive adoption, embed desired behaviors, and ensure integration across HR disciplines
Design, implement, and continuously improve enterprise talent processes including performance management, talent calibrations, succession planning, high-potential identification, and leadership development
Partner with HR leadership (including global counterparts) to develop high-potential talent programming
Lead competency and experience frameworks, assessment strategies, and measurement approaches to strengthen talent readiness and internal bench strength
Leverage talent data, assessments, dashboards, and HR systems (e.g., Workday) to generate insights and inform talent and development strategies
Measuring effectiveness of talent initiatives (ROI, readiness, leadership pipeline health) and Linking talent work to business outcomes
Collaborate with HRIS, HR Director, OD Consultant, and HR Business Partners to aggregate, analyze, and translate data into actionable recommendations
Lead enterprise-wide talent and OD initiatives requiring matrix leadership and cross-functional collaboration. Supports global initiatives. Designs solutions scalable across regions
Partner with external consultants and vendors to design and deliver cost-effective solutions as needed
Serves as a subject matter expert and thought partner, influencing enterprise talent strategy and standards
